Zigby and the Monster Summary

Zigby and the Monster by Brian Paterson

Meet Zigby - the zebra who trots into trouble!

Zigby doesn't believe his little cousin, Zara, when she tells him she has seen a monster in Mudwater Creek. But he thinks it would be a lot of fun to go on a monster hunt anyway!

As they pair go through the jungle, Zara describes the monster - it has six legs, sharp teeth and red spots. What could it possibly be? And how can Zigby and Zara find it? Perhaps a monster-trap in the form of a sticky-cake trail might help!

About Brian Paterson

Brian Paterson was born in Ayrshire, Scotland, the heart of 'Robert Burns' country in 1949. At the age of twelve he moved to Somerset, where he later met Cynthia whom he married in 1973. Upon their marriage the couple moved to London where Brian worked as a designer by day and on developing his own style of illustrating by night. Cynthia and Brian are the author and illustrator of the popular Foxwood Tales series.
